The U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service (USFWS), Contracting and General Services in Falls Church, VA intends to award a purchase order to the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(F.A.O.) at Viale Delle Terme DI Caracalla Roma, Roma, Italy 00153 to coordinate an analysis of proposals for commercially exploited aquatic species proposed to amend the CITES Appendices at CITES CoP17. This analysis (known as The Analyses) will be conducted by a global network of species experts which will be recruited through the F AO and known as the FAO Expert Advisory Panel. The FAO Expert Advisory Panel will compile the analyses from each of the species proposal reviews and combine the reviews into a single document for translation and distribution prior to CITES CoP 17. The Analyses will provide scientific support for the decision­making process of CITES Parties with regard to species listing proposals and amendment of the Appendices. The resulting document will bring together a broad range of expertise, which will be of assistance in the discussions of the proposals at CoP 17. The contract will be used to provide 181 CITES Parties, including the United States, with technical reviews of the CITES proposals to amend the Appendices for the upcoming Seventeenth meeting of the Conference of the Parties (CoP 17).
